What was the impact of new technologies in the 1920's
Law Incorporation [45]

New technology played a huge role in shaping the economy of the 1920s. Technology, such as the radio, were common because of mass culture, so people bought radios. Also, the car completely changed the way americans went about their daily lives. Cars created the largest industry in the US - $800 million. Cars helped create the self-perpetuating cycle of money/jobs (Standardized mass productions led to: Better machinery in factories led to: Higher production and higher wages led to: More demand for consumer goods led to: More standardized mass production). Cars also created a new market for credit. New technology helped the economy boom, and created the "golden age".

Amenican Indians who lived in the West
sladkih [1.3K]

Answer:

American Indians who lived in the West tried to prevent settlers from moving onto their territory.

Explanation:

American Indians previously occupied the west  and viewed settlers as invaders.  However, resisting the encroachment of the settlers proved very difficult. The American Indians were forced onto reservations and the American settlers began to systematically kill the buffalo herds to try to weaken the American Indian position. The settlers broke many of the treaties the US government had established with the American Indians in the West, further taking their land.  Many heroic American Indians like Sitting Bull and Crazy Horse made  courageous efforts to save their people but unfortunately many communities were pressured onto reservations or assimilated and suffered violence.
